Hot Leathers Men's "Road Crew - Milepost" Black/Gray Reflective Mechanic Work Shirt - Button Up Shop Shirt - GMM1006
Men's "Road Crew - Milepost" Black/Gray mechanic work shirt from Hot Leathers, featuring 2-tone plaid styling, reflective strip/detailing with everyday rider comfort.
Work Shirt Build Chest Pockets Button Up Hot Leathers Heritage
What You're Getting
Reflective Detail
Reflective strip/detailing adds an extra visible-hit feature from the product details for work and ride-inspired utility.
Classic Button Up Construction
Button front styling keeps it easy to wear open, closed, layered, or thrown over a tee.
Chest Pocket Utility
2 front chest pockets plus pencil pocket utility keeps small essentials close without overbuilding the shirt.

Product Specs
SKU GMM1006
Brand Hot Leathers
Category Mechanic Work Shirt
Color Black/Gray
Material Cotton
Closure Button front
Pockets 2 front chest pockets plus pencil pocket utility
Features 2-Tone, Reflective
Fit / Style Mechanic / Work

Care Instructions

Machine wash cold with like colors. Tumble dry low. Do not bleach. Follow garment label instructions for best long-term wear and appearance.

The art of dialogue. How does a writer get it just right to be effective, yet original, dramatic but not too dramatic, captivating and satisfying, and most important of all convincing? The thrust of this book is how McKee spends time on characterizations and the art of the subtext—vital to thrilling and effective dialogue. McKee explains how subtext works, the thinking behind it, shows you its most effective moments, why it works well or poorly, and gives you the tools to make it work. The result: amazingly clear insight. No kidding, if you want to fully understand subtext in dialogue and sharpen your skills, this is the writing book to get. Conflict in dialogue, turning points, even sentence designs techniques. McKee describes the “suspense sentence” and the “periodic sentence.” Because prose is a natural medium for storytelling, you will learn how Charles Dickens used ‘counter pointing exposition’ and its effectiveness for the reader. I hadn’t seen this kind of hook in writing before, hadn’t heard this term before. Very powerful technique; of course none of us writes like Dickens, but what an example on how to swoop the reader in. What’s one of the takeaways in Dialogue by Robert McKee? “Quality storytelling inspires quality dialogue.” Which inspires a read of McKee’s other remarkable craft book “Story”—a great companion read as both books belong on any serious writer’s bookshelf.
